About Cowrie Point, Tasmania

Cowrie Point is a locality in the Circular Head Council local government area of Tasmania, Australia. It is a small community with a population of 5. The locality covers an area of 2.2 km², giving a population density of about 2.3 people per km². It sits at an elevation of around 14 m above sea level. It lies approximately 278 km northwest of Hobart. Cowrie Point is located at 40.8552°S, 145.3641°E. It observes Australian Eastern Time (AEST/AEDT). Postcode: 7321. The Australian Bureau of Statistics classifies the area as Outer Regional Australia.

It lies 89.5 km west-north-west of Devonport, TAS (from Devonport, TAS: bearing 293°T), and is situated 12.0 km south-south-east of Stanley. Historically, the economy of Cowrie Point and its neighbouring districts has been deeply entwined with the land’s bounty, primarily through sheep grazing and dairy farming, with wool and milk being the lifeblood of the region for generations. The fertile, dark soils are a legacy of ancient volcanic activity, a gift that continues to sustain agricultural endeavours.
